Transaction 571709d6c724860278d15f953801020d0d7ff81e4987ea377e5ab1cb3e047b13

1 Input
2 Outputs
  • 571709d6c724860278d15f953801020d0d7ff81e4987ea377e5ab1cb3e047b13:0
  • value  661926
    address  33o4RWLmUaoJxP6cC66G4oFKKeMSwpqEC8
  • 571709d6c724860278d15f953801020d0d7ff81e4987ea377e5ab1cb3e047b13:1
  • value  1072054
    address  1EPp2rQqcmYJgPELcRS28ikawHE7sDTnHW